Acrylic tubs are made from vacuum-formed sheets, making them lightweight and versatile. This allows them to be available in various sizes and shapes while remaining more affordable and lightweight than steel baths. Unfortunately, they are not as resilient as metal baths, making them prone to chips, cracks, and other damage. Over time, using abrasive cleaners like bleach and Cif can wear down the surface of your acrylic bath. A worn-down bath surface loses its shine and can start holding onto grime, making it harder to clean. Our team can easily fix this issue by applying a brand-new surface to your bath. Believe it or not, there are countless shades of white used in baths and shower trays! Different manufacturers use varying shades of white, which is why colour matching is so important. Achieving a perfect colour match is a crucial step in any bath repair. Our technicians are experts in colour matching, having honed their skills over years of experience. Generic enamel paints usually don’t match perfectly, which is why we custom-mix every repair. Using high-quality tinters, our technicians blend a custom enamel colour for each repair.

Our repair process starts with our technician applying a professional-grade filler and bonder to the damaged area. Next, the technician precisely colour-matches the enamel using tinting techniques and applies it with a fine spray gun. Through expert colour matching by eye, our technician ensures a seamless repair that blends perfectly.
